Let There Be Compact Fluorescent Light -- Courtesy of Oprah

Let There Be Compact Fluorescent Light -- Courtesy of OprahPosted by alittle on March 16, 2006 - 8:27pm.

New York middle-school science teacher Mr. Kenny Luna has hatched what he’s dubbed The Bright Idea! – a plan to publicly pressure Oprah Winfrey to reach into her deep pockets and give 50 million American school kids a compact-flourescent lightbulb (CFL). Since CFLs on average use 75 percent less energy than normal light bulbs, they can have a substantial impact on America's energy use.
